...okay, before anyone says I've hit the Lavian Brandy a little early, I promise there's at least a very good chance I'm not talking nonsense.

I got a little 'experimental' trying reboot/repair after running only 6 kilometres away in my Fer-de-Lance, and faced a rebuy screen. Bought it, all modules retained, set off from my last port, got into another scuffle and...

...deploying my weapons took my life support offline.

Now, I use pretty much the same priority system on every ship I fly:

  • Priority 1: thruster, FSD, sensors, power distributor.
  • Priority 2: shield generator, shield boosters.
  • Priority 3: weapons and any combat utilities, e.g. chaff.
  • Priority 4: life support, warrant/wake scanners, cargo hatch.
  • Priority 5: fuel scoop, interdictor, docking computer.
So, priority 4 had tripped offline. Except... before, only priority 5 tripped when deploying weapons. I checked to see if anything had changed priority group, and with a sense of déjà vu saw the cargo hatch was now in 2, and put it back in 4. But, of course, that doesn't change the problem: 1-4 is now over 100%, when before dying it wasn't.

I say déjà vu. I've a feeling I've had this exact situation before. This time, I can link to my Coriolis build, a build imported before the repurchase. And... sure enough (and this is where I questioned my own sanity/sobriety), Coriolis says the build doesn't cover priorities 1-4.

But it ran fine an hour ago!

Has anyone had anything similar, and does anyone have any ideas what I'm encountering, if not my own insanity? I've used the warrant scanner, wake scanner and cargo hatch all regularly, so I'm certain they all fit into priority 4 before. My best guess, insanity aside, is that since outfitting the ship last, a new patch (which Coriolis has reflected) came in that changed the power draw of something, but it doesn't retroactively affect an existing ship (until rebuy). The only alternative, I guess, is I had a shield booster in priority 5 without noticing, but I seriously doubt it

Life support doesn't need to be at 1. You don't need it to survive combat when your power plant is destroyed, and hell, there's a fair chance your canopy has been cracked by that point anyway. Losing life support isn't an immediate problem, it just gives you a timer. And I have it at 4 specifically for this type of situation, so that if anything trips off the first priority group that should stay on, I get a very clear warning. Otherwise I might not notice... imagine if life support was in 1, somehow I tripped all the way to 3 offline, and didn't notice my weapons weren't working until I tried to fire on someone.

The priority 4/5 differentiation is straightforward: 5 is anything that can't be used with weapons deployed, 4 is anything that can but is less important than weapons. Cargo hatch is fine on 5 (see edit: that was the problem) but is occasionally irritating, the scanners being on 5 would mean power micromanagement just to scan a target/wake.

Shield boosters at 2... is obvious, isn't it? Priority 1 is only for when my power plant is down to 40/50% effectiveness, and you can't (often) power the essential 'run away' modules (thrusters to throttle up to it, FSD to jump to it, power distributor to boost out of mass lock, sensors to know which direction to run in) plus a shield generator within 40/50%. In that kind of urgent situation, my shield is down anyway, so who cares about shield boosters? Chances are it's not coming back online before I'm dead or have escaped anyway.
